With more than 100 years of life, Poças is currently in the hands of the 4th generation, being one of the rare companies of Port Wine that was born Portuguese and remains in the hands of the same family since its foundation. Our old Port Tawny wines have built the reputation of Poças, but for 30 years the DOC Douro wines have also proved their quality.
In 2019, Poças received the award of “Fortified Wine Producer of the Year 2018”, awarded by the Vinhos Magazine.
The Poças Visit Center has been open to the public since 2016, and was fully renovated in 2018 - an innovative project with the signature of architects Lúcia Vaz Pato and António Mota. With approximately 28,000 visitors per year, the Visitor Centre was awarded the Certificate of Excellence from TripAdvisor in 2018.

Porto, the second-largest city in Portugal, is a vibrant coastal city known for its rich history, stunning architecture, and delicious cuisine. With its picturesque Ribeira district, historic bridges, and world-famous port wine cellars, Porto offers a unique blend of cultural heritage and modern charm.
The Ribeira district is the historic heart of Porto, known for its colorful buildings, narrow streets, and lively atmosphere. It's a UNESCO World Heritage site and a must-visit for anyone coming to Porto.
Livraria Lello is one of the most famous bookstores in the world, known for its stunning neo-Gothic interior and as an inspiration for J.K. Rowling's Harry Potter series.
The Clérigos Tower is a iconic Baroque bell tower that offers panoramic views of Porto. Climbing the 240 steps to the top is well worth the effort for the breathtaking views.
This double-deck iron bridge spans the Douro River, connecting Porto to Vila Nova de Gaia. The upper deck offers stunning views of the river and the city.
Vila Nova de Gaia is home to many of Porto's famous port wine cellars, where you can learn about the history of port wine and enjoy tastings.
